A new approach for atomistic modeling of Pd/Cu(110) surface alloy formation
The formation process of Pd/Cu(110) surface alloys is investigated using the Bozzolo-Ferrante-Smith (BFS) method for alloys. A straightforward modeling approach is introduced, ranging from the deposition of one single-Pd atom to the formation of Pd/Cu surface alloy, which helps explain all the experimentally observed features during the surface alloy formation for low coverages. In excellent agreement with all the known experimental observations, the approach sheds light on the exchange mechanism between adatoms and substrate atoms, the formation of Pd-Cu chains and the formation of Cu islands.
